Jenny Simpson Announces retirement after rare heart condition diagnosis

World champion middle‑distance runner Jenny Simpson announced on Instagram that she has been diagnosed with Arrhythmogenic Right Ventricular Cardiomyopathy (ARVC), a rare heart condition that caused her heart to stop during a race in June.

Medical details and decision

ARVC triggers dangerous heart rhythms that can lead to cardiac arrest. Simpson said doctors warned that returning to competitive running would put her life at risk, prompting her to end her running career. “That chapter has ended,” she wrote, adding that she is grateful to be alive.

Incident at the race

Simpson was pacing a group of girls in a mile run at an event in Raleigh, North Carolina, when she collapsed. Track personnel performed CPR and used an automated external defibrillator before emergency responders transported her to a hospital.

Career highlights

Over a decade, Simpson became America’s most successful women’s 1,500‑meter runner. She captured the world title in 2011, earned two additional silver medals at the World Championships, and won an Olympic bronze medal in Rio de Janeiro in 2016.

Message to supporters

In her post, Simpson asked friends and fans not to express sympathy but to share gratitude that she is still alive. “If it is true in your heart, please tell me you’re glad that I’m here,” she wrote.

Simpson’s story highlights the importance of cardiac screening for athletes and underscores the personal challenges faced when a health condition ends a celebrated sports career.
